Night-shift staff: Floor 4 of the Tellhaven Building opens this week. After 21:00, access is via the rear stairwell only; the lifts are locked out overnight during the settling period. Complete a walk-through of the new floor once per shift and log it. The stairwell keypad accepts the code below.

badge for yahop-fawep: bdg-XBKXI-68071

## Step 4: Configure the scheduler service

The Sproutly watering scheduler runs as a systemd service and loads its environment from `/etc/sproutly/env`. Future maintainers should note that the weather-lookup module will silently fall back to fixed intervals if it cannot authenticate, which defeats the point of the scheduler. After setting the timezone and zone map path, the env file must also contain this line:

sealed setting: VAULT_KEY8=8e093468

## Deployment — Crumbline Order Cutoff

Crumbline enforces a hard cutoff for next-day bakery orders. The cutoff rule lives in the ordering service, not the storefront. Deploy via the standard pipeline; never hot-edit cutoff times on a live node, or in-flight carts will desync. After deploy, run the smoke check against the cutoff endpoint. Current cutoff configuration for this environment follows below.

config for tagaf-bawif:
[norok]
host = norok.ordinworks.local
user = norok_svc
database = norok_prod

Hi, and welcome to the Brindlewood on-call rotation. A quick note on wiki permissions: our internal wiki, Fernpage, uses role-based access, so several runbooks won't be visible until your on-call role is granted. Ask your team lead to add you to the responder group before your first shift — pages will unlock within the hour. Most incident docs live under the Operations space. The role request form and a list of required groups are on the page below.

wiki page, bagef-yajof: https://sentry.sivrelcloud.corp/board

DeployBot "Relaybird" runbook — auth section. Relaybird posts deploy status from the Casterline pipeline into team channels. It runs as a non-privileged pod in the ops-tools namespace, read-only against the pipeline API. No shell access, no artifact writes. Scopes: status:read, channel:post. Rotation cadence is 60 days, enforced by the Keymill scheduler. Audit logs stream to Ledgerpost with 90-day retention. Relaybird authenticates to the internal Casterline status API using the key below.

app token of fajop-fahif = qvz4-AnML